The name “Alfredo sauce” is almost completely absent in Italy, although there are plenty of pastasauceswhich are similarly based on the combination of butter and Parmigiano. … In 1914,Alfredo di Lelio, a Roman restaurateur who was popular among American tourists, named his butter and cheese linguine after himself. From Italian Myths

Ingredients

  • 1 container dairy-free just like feta cheese about 8 oz
  • 1 container dairy-free cream cheese about 7 oz
  • 1 package dairy-free parmesan style cheese about 4-5 oz block or 2 1/4 cups shredded
  • 1/2 cup milk substitutes
  • 1/2 cup coconut cream solid part
  • 1/2 cup Farr Better Butter
  • 2 tsp garlic powder
  • 2 tsp dried chopped onion flakes
  • 1/2 tsp black pepper ground
  • 1/2 tsp lemon juice
  • 1/4 tsp nutmeg ground

Additional Ingredient Options

  • 2 cups mushrooms chopped
  • 1 cup asparagus chopped
  • 1/4 cup sundried tomatoes chopped

Instructions

  • In a medium-size non-stick saucepan on medium heat, add all ingredients. Stir occasionally for about 15 minutes until melted together completely. Can use a whisk to make it creamy and well blended.

  • Other ingredient ideas to add to the sauce: sundried tomatoes, mushrooms, asparagus.

  • NOTE: Avoid bringing to a boil as the sauce becomes very runny.

FBR IDEA:

  • To thicken the sauce, add 1 tbsp at a time of any of the following until desired consistency: Almond Flour, Corn Starch, Tapioca Starch, Xanthan Gum, Arrowroot. I provide many options to accommodate many food allergies. Or next time just use less dairy-free milk.

    For example, you can purchase dairy free-coconut cream, or purchase coconut milk and just use the solid part that rises to the top. Furthermore, you can chill it overnight, and without tipping the can, open it and scoop out the solid cream on the top. As a result, here is your coconut cream.

    Sometimes we shake the coconut milk and use all of it for a recipe and sometimes we really want the thick cream part. Hence, you decide what you like best in these recipes. I enjoy giving you some freedom to choose.

    Why won't my parmesan cheese melt in my Alfredo sauce? ›

    The pre-grated packaged parmesan won't melt into the alfredo sauce nearly as well. Instead, buy a brick of parmesan and use a grater to grate it fresh. Don't bring to a boil. Cooking alfredo sauce over too high of heat can cause the cream to curdle and the sauce to break.

    How do restaurants keep Alfredo sauce from separating? ›

    Use Low Heat: Reheat the sauce on the stove over a low setting. This gradual warming helps to keep the sauce components together. Stir Frequently: Regular stirring is essential in keeping the sauce uniform. A wooden spoon or whisk can be effective in maintaining an even texture.

    Why does my butter separate when making Alfredo sauce? ›

    This happens when there's too much fat or liquid in the mixture. This can happen when there are not enough emulsifiers (which help keep your ingredients together). Sauces are usually made from multiple ingredients that include both oil and water. Oils and water will naturally separate.

    How long does great value alfredo sauce last? ›

    For opened jars of Alfredo, you don't have more than a few days. Specifically, three to four days is the most common guideline for an open jar's longevity. The rule pertains not only to Alfredo but also to other cream-based sauces, whether a spinach and balsamic cream sauce or one with tomatoes and chipotle.

    How to make store-bought alfredo sauce thicker? ›

    Cornstarch

    The easiest way to accomplish this is to mix about a spoonful of cornstarch to 2 spoonfuls of liquid – it could be water or chicken stock or even milk. You will add this mixture, also called a slurry to the sauce and as it starts to cook, the sauce will thicken.
